Transaction 52eb682c378e3eb96a96de8aa50bd4059a4a9a93ddb87c698425294eb09deaed
1 Input
1 Output
-
52eb682c378e3eb96a96de8aa50bd4059a4a9a93ddb87c698425294eb09deaed:0
- value
- 774300
- script pubkey
- OP_0 OP_PUSHBYTES_32 c0290965f6ee1f6e853c4341b0720c7574540f79e349d4e2afc96a7a337c40ab
- address
- bc1qcq5sje0kac0kapfugdqmqusvw469grmeudyafc40e9485vmugz4s075q9m